I don't know what Riot intended for Team Builder, but I can tell you what it was, at least to me; a (mostly) stress-free environment to pick up the mechanics of a new champ or role, get a guaranteed game with the most recently released champion or rework, test out a new build or leveling path, or just burn time for some cheap laughs with nonsense team comps. I, personally, never put much value in a Team Builder win; yeah, it's nice to win, but it was always kinda meaningless. Which was a good thing; Team Builder accomplished what bots wants to, but can't and never will, and that's providing players with a decent experience to do whatever they like while also honing their skills with something new, or brushing up on something old. If you wanted to play a champ you just picked up, you went to Team Builder. If you wanted to play the new champ and didn't mind a mirror match, you went to Team Builder. If you wanted to come up with some nutjob gimmick comp or even just field random champs in random positions, you went to Team Builder. Almost everyone understood what Team Builder was, what it was for, and why they should just chill the fuck out. If you wanted to try something new and didn't mind long queue times, Team Builder was your go-to. I've played blinds once since 2013, and it was terrible. It was the bad of Team Builder (not being able to ban anything) combined with the bad of drafts (everyone takes everything too seriously); I understand that new champ select is trying to accomplish what Team Builder was meant to, but it really shows Riot's mindset that they didn't grasp the things that made Team Builder worthwhile and, dare I say it, fun. Especially considering the alternative to new champ select and ranked is...well, blinds. Or one of the other maps, but hey. New champ select is fine, now that people understand how it works; it's easier to avoid snafus of accidentally banning a champ someone wanted, you can form a strategy around the types of champions your teammates are picking, and you can (usually) get a role you want without having to rely on the charity of strangers. As a replacement for old draft, it's absolutely marvelous - but, it's also absolutely no replacement for Team Builder. It probably never will be, in my opinion - people see "Draft" and put on their tryhard pants, even though it's just a normal game.
tl;dr - in my opinion, Riot did a great job updating queueing and champ select for normal games (though I'd argue that there are definitely some tweaks to be made), but made a huge misstep when they chose to cut out Team Builder entirely.
